NBP Installs ATM at Karachi Cattle Market
The National Bank of Pakistan (NBP) has set up an automated teller machine (ATM) facility at the cattle market located near the Northern Bypass in Karachi, according to an official announcement made on Tuesday.
NBP stated that this initiative is aligned with the State Bank of Pakistan’s (SBP) “Go Cashless” campaign, which seeks to encourage digital transactions and greater financial accessibility.
Last week, the SBP launched a nationwide “Go Cashless” campaign to promote digital payment methods and decrease the dependence on cash transactions within cattle markets during the approaching Eid-ul-Adha season.
The statement further noted, “Dedicated NBP personnel are present on-site to assist customers and ensure seamless ATM operations, thereby improving the overall user experience. The provision of ATM services within the market setting diminishes the necessity to carry substantial amounts of cash, enhancing both convenience and security for traders, farmers, and purchasers.”
